John Berman has been a prominent figure in broadcast journalism for years, establishing a solid career as an anchor at CNN. His journey began at ABC News before transitioning to CNN, where he became a trusted face on major programs like CNN New Day and CNN News Central.

John Berman’s career at CNN began after an extensive tenure at ABC News, where he worked in a variety of roles before landing his anchor position. By 2018, he became co-anchor of CNN New Day and later transitioned to CNN News Central.
His role on these programs, which include news analysis and interviews with high-profile figures, is one of the key factors that contribute to his income.
While precise salary numbers are rarely disclosed publicly, anchors at CNN can earn substantial sums. For someone with John’s experience and stature, the figure could easily be over six figures, aligning with other prominent anchors in the network.
What is His Source of Wealth?
John Berman’s wealth stems primarily from his television career. Initially a writer and producer at ABC News, Berman’s rise through the ranks saw him become the Head Writer for ABC World News Tonight.
His work covering major historical events, including the September 11 attacks and the Iraq War, further cemented his reputation as a capable and trusted journalist.
By joining CNN, Berman was able to leverage his expertise into a major broadcasting role, transitioning from early-morning shows to prime-time segments.

His appearance on Jeopardy! in 2015, where he won $50,000 for charity, also added to his public persona, demonstrating his versatility beyond the news desk.

Beyond the screen, John Berman’s personal life, including his marriage to Kerry Voss and his role as a father of two sons, has kept him grounded despite his media fame.
Living in Armonk, New York, his family life reflects a balance between his public career and private life.
